55244 JavaScript for Developers

Seminarinformationen

Seminar - Ziel

This course is an in depth hands-on study of JavaScript. The course includes detailed hands-on labs and Q&A labs. The labs include multiple projects that update an existing web site.
This course is similar to the retired Course 20480: Programming in HTML5 with JavaScript and CSS3.

Teilnehmer - Zielgruppe

This course is intended for both novice and experienced programmers. Some experience in C++, C# or Java is helpful.

Kurs - Voraussetzungen

Previous programming experience using C, C# or Java.

HTML and CSS web development.

Seminar-Inhalt / Agenda

Learning Objectives

After completing this course, you will be able to:

  • Write and test JavaScript code in modern browsers.
  • Understand and work with the browser’s Document Object Model (DOM).
  • Work DOM objects and write code to respond to events.
  • Add jQuery to their projects and use jQuery to manipulate the DOM and to make Ajax calls.
  • Understand Ajax and Web Services, including HTTP Verbs and asynchronous Ajax calls.
  • Work with XML and JSON data formats.
  • Understand and use RESTful Web Services including ODATA queries.
  • Work with Anonymous Functions, Self-Invoking Functions and Closures.
  • Understand the role of the Window and Navigator objects.
  • Describe and understand variables, “variable hoisting”, and JavaScript objects.
